Nieuws:

Ubuntu-NL weer online!

Na een periode van technische problemen en een overbelaste server zijn we eindelijk weer bereikbaar.
Samen met Hobbynet, onze sponsor en hostingpartner, hebben we een oplossing gevonden zodat alles weer soepel draait.

Bedankt voor jullie geduld en begrip. We hopen nu weer verder te gaan waar we gebleven waren.

Het team van Ubuntu-NL

Welkom, Gast. Alsjeblieft inloggen of registreren.
Heb je de activerings-mail niet ontvangen?

Auteur Topic: Grub2 onderhouden  (gelezen 1251 keer)

Offline Jakke5

  • Lid
Grub2 onderhouden
« Gepost op: 2010/09/10, 16:47:45 »
In de wiki over Grub2 bij "Verwijderen  van keuzes uit Grub2" lees ik
Automatisch : Kernels die gewist worden met Synaptic, worden automatisch ook uit grub.cfg gewist
Als ik dan Synaptic open vind ik een bijna eindeloze reeks "packages" die beginnen met Linux en waarvan in de uitleg vermeld wordt dat het kernels zijn..
Er zijn er met alléén Linux, met backports, linux-generic, images enz. enz.
Kan iemand mij vertellen welke daarvan de eigenlijke Kernels zijn? Zijn die met het hoogste nummer ook de laatste nieuwe??
En natuurlijk ben ik wel benieuwd wat dat voor dingen zijn, die backports en headers en generic en image enz.
Kan iemand mij wijzer maken?
Dankjewel bij voorbaat.

Re: Grub2 onderhouden
« Reactie #1 Gepost op: 2010/09/10, 20:25:55 »
Ubuntu Pocket Guide and Reference - LinuxCommands.org - Manual Pages (man)

PC: Ubuntu 18.04 LTS /  Intel Core i5 8600 / Gigabyte B360M DS3H / Samsung 970 EVO / Corsair Vengeance LPX 16GB

Offline Jakke5

  • Lid
Re: Grub2 onderhouden
« Reactie #2 Gepost op: 2010/09/10, 21:53:58 »
Dankjewel voor het snelle antwoord.
Als ik het topic waarnaar je verwijst goed begrijp, volstaat het alle "oude" linux-images en linux-headers te verwijderen. Maar wat zijn dan die andere linux-packages? Linux alléén, dan met backport erbij, dan met generic erbij, dan met header erbij, dan met image erbij, dan met ... een eindeloze rij. Waartoe dienen die allemaal?
Ik heb eens de moeite genomen alleen al de geïnstalleerde te noteren:
1x linux generic
6x linux-headers
1x linux-headers-generic
3x linux-image
1x linux-image-generic
Welke daarvan mogen weg? Welke moeten zeker blijven???
« Laatst bewerkt op: 2010/09/10, 22:06:29 door Jakke5 »

Re: Grub2 onderhouden
« Reactie #3 Gepost op: 2010/09/10, 22:00:58 »
Als je wilt kijken welke kernels op je machine staan, kijk dan eens in de /boot folder
In het verleden verwijderde ik wel eens ongebruikte kernels door ze gewoon in een eigen aangemaakte map te gooien.
Tegenwoordig doe ik het maar via de sysnaptic way, is wel zo netjes.

war je rekening mee moet houden, dat je niet maar 1 kernel gaat behouden.
De basis is vaak dat je de nieuwe plus de voorlaatste gaat behouden.
De andere oudere kernels zou je kunnen verwijderen.
Ubuntu Pocket Guide and Reference - LinuxCommands.org - Manual Pages (man)

PC: Ubuntu 18.04 LTS /  Intel Core i5 8600 / Gigabyte B360M DS3H / Samsung 970 EVO / Corsair Vengeance LPX 16GB

Re: Grub2 onderhouden
« Reactie #4 Gepost op: 2010/09/10, 23:27:56 »
Citaat
Als je wilt kijken welke kernels op je machine staan

Je kan daarvoor ook in een terminal het volgende commando geven, dan zie je ook welke kernels er op je pc aanwezig zijn:

grep menuentry /boot/grub/grub.cfg

en druk op enter.
Laptop MSI U123 (160 GB) 1 GB ramMint Cinnamon 18 LTS
Laptop Toshiba Tecra  (80GB) 2 GB ram Fedora 24
Dell Latitude D600 Pentium M 1400MHz 512MB ram
Bouwjaar 2003 met Debian 8 (Jessie)

Re: Grub2 onderhouden
« Reactie #5 Gepost op: 2010/09/11, 09:23:25 »
progger +1

Inderdaad, want dat is het menu wat Grub ook bij startup geeft.
Ubuntu Pocket Guide and Reference - LinuxCommands.org - Manual Pages (man)

PC: Ubuntu 18.04 LTS /  Intel Core i5 8600 / Gigabyte B360M DS3H / Samsung 970 EVO / Corsair Vengeance LPX 16GB

Offline Jakke5

  • Lid
Re: Grub2 onderhouden
« Reactie #6 Gepost op: 2010/09/11, 10:05:46 »
Welbedankt.
Met de eenvoudige opdracht

uname -r

kun je ook zien welke versie er actief is.
Maar m'n vragen blijven een beetje onbeantwoord:
- wat precies van de geïnstalleerde linux, linux-generic, linux-headers enz. mag er met synaptic gede-installeerd  (en volledig verwijderd) worden? 
- waartoe dienen al die pakketten?

Dan heb ik nog een probleempje.
Grub2 zet op m'n scherm o.a.
Ubuntu, met linux 2.6.32-22-generic
Ik heb de instructies van deze link http://digitalpbk.blogspot.com/2008/11/ubuntu-remove-old-kernel-grub-list-long.html suggestie gevolgd.
Maar het commando sudo apt-get remove --purge 2.6.32-22 uit die suggestie geeft als resultaat dat in het terminalvenster de melding verschijnt dat dat pakket niet kan gevonden worden.
Wat gaat er dan mis?

Re: Grub2 onderhouden
« Reactie #7 Gepost op: 2010/09/11, 15:54:26 »
Via de synaptic vul je bovenin het zoekveld dit in: linux-image-2
Dan zal er in de overgebleven lijst diverse aangevinkte kernels kunnen staan die beginnen met linux-image-2.6.xx.x.x.
De laatste nummer kunnen afwijken, daarom een 'x'.

Als je nu eens 1 van de geinstalleerde kernels highlight, en dan met de rechtermuis klikt en kiest voor 'properties' (eigenschappen).
Dan zit er een tab 'Installed files' , dit is een behoorlijke lijst.
Hier zie je ook de bestanden tussen staan die je zag/ziet in de /boot folder.
Dus als je kiest voor een complete verwijdering, zullen al deze files verwijdert worden.

Ubuntu Pocket Guide and Reference - LinuxCommands.org - Manual Pages (man)

PC: Ubuntu 18.04 LTS /  Intel Core i5 8600 / Gigabyte B360M DS3H / Samsung 970 EVO / Corsair Vengeance LPX 16GB